The CloneCD website has this burner listed as being able to read RAW+96 and write RAW-DAO 96. Which means it should be able to Read/Write All SubChannel data.

I purshased this burner for my IBM ThinkPad Laptop believing I would be able to use CloneCD to it's full potential. However, if I set CloneCD to Read SubChannel Data, I get the error "HP CD-Writer+ 8200f is not compatible with CloneCD Read Mode Read SubChannel Data from Data Tracks....."

Does anyone out there know/heard of this problem? Does this does drive truly support Reading of SubChannel Data? If it does, any suggestions on getting it to work on my system?

Just thought I would let everyone know that I got my problem solved. Turns out CloneCD version 2.8 may not have fully supported this drive. I upgraded to beta version 3.0.0.20 and everything is working just fine now.
